Imbalance, or malocclusion, is one of the most common reason people see an orthodontist - orthodontist. It is genetic and is the outcome of size distinctions between the upper and reduced jaw or in between the jaw and teeth. Malocclusion brings about tooth overcrowding, a misshapen jaw, or irregular bite patterns. Malocclusion is usually treated with: Your orthodontist affixes metal, ceramic, or plastic square bonds to your teeth.


If you have just small malocclusion, you may have the ability to use Get the facts clear dental braces, called aligners, rather than traditional braces. Some people need a headwear to assist move teeth into line with pressure from outside the mouth. After dental braces or aligners, you'll require to use a retainer. A retainer is a custom-made device that keeps your teeth in position.


They're usually used on children. They can produce additional space in the mouth without having to draw teeth. If you have a major underbite or overbite, you could need orthognathic surgical procedure (additionally called orthodontic surgical procedure) to extend or shorten your jaw. Orthodontists use cords, medical screws, or plates to support your jaw bone.

During your initial orthodontic consultation, you'll likely have: A dental examPhotos taken of your face and smileDental X-raysPanoramic (360 level) X-rays of your face and headImpressions to create molds of your teethThese tests will certainly assist your orthodontist know exactly how to wage your treatment.
